Ingredients
- 1 pound fresh strawberries
- 4 tablespoons granulated sugar
- 2 cups heavy whipping cream
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 package (14 ounces) ladyfinger cookies or sponge cake layers
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ice (optional)
Instructions
- Prepare the strawberries by hulling and slicing them, then mix with 2 tablespoons of sugar. Allow them to sit for 30 minutes.
- In a mixing bowl, whip the heavy cream with vanilla and remaining sugar until stiff peaks form.
- In a 9×13 inch dish, layer ladyfingers or sponge cake at the bottom. Optionally drizzle with lemon juice. Spread half of the whipped cream over the cake followed by half of the strawberries.
- Repeat the layers with remaining ingredients.
- Cover and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ight before serving.
